Contractor Case Study: Around The Clock Heating & Cooling

June 25, 2020

Brothers John and Andy Montz own Around The Clock Heating & Cooling, Inc., and run the operation with a number of other family members in New Haven, CT.

The area is home to many rental apartments that typically house students at Yale University. A property owner called Around The Clock about the ailing hydronic systems in five of his apartment buildings. Most of these buildings are similar: two stories, four apartments each, fin-tube baseboard, and a haphazard collection of old, incorrectly-piped boilers. Each 700-square-foot apartment was served by its own boiler.

 

Challenge: 

The owner wanted Andy and John’s honest opinions about restoring the heating systems. He told them to do what they thought was the wisest – either fix and re-pipe, or replace.

“We ran the numbers both ways and it just didn’t make sense to Band-Aid the system, especially considering the efficiency levels of the old boilers,” said Andy. “He chose to replace everything in all five mechanical rooms, sticking with the one-boiler-per-apartment setup.”

After heat load calculations, the Montz brothers went to the drawing board. They needed 20 identical, single-zone systems. One of the ways they planned to keep costs in check was to work efficiently; more efficiently than they could have by installing one boiler at a time.

 

Solution: 

Around The Clock ordered 20 cast-iron Series X-2 boilers by U.S. Boiler Company from Torrco Plumbing Supply.

The X-2 is available in seven sizes from 70 to 280 MBH, and offers a lot features for a budget boiler. The integrated boiler control allows for simple diagnostics, and a free additional pump relay is included. It also includes an integral low-water cutoff.

“U.S. Boiler Company offers the best warranty in the business, and we wanted that on this job,” said Andy.

All of the 70,000 BTU units were pre-piped at the Around The Clock shop before being delivered to the jobsites for installation.

“The hardest part of this project was tearing out the old equipment,” said Andy. “The piping was a huge mess and most of the boilers were way oversized. A handful were undersized. With the old equipment and pipe out of the way, it was a very simple job,”

 

Result: 

“For a small apartment, 70,000 BTU/H sounds like a lot of heat, but the building insulation is not the best,” said Andy. “All told, they’re likely to cut gas use by upwards of 30 percent.”

“After installing 20 of the Series X-2 boilers, we really like them,” he continued. “They’re compact, easy to work on and efficient.”

Last winter, all of the new boiler system operated perfectly. The landlord mentioned that fuel savings were substantial.
